Transaction 246249af3f2492890caec87886d4817979478bffdd5ae62c0989d0241297c269
1 Input
2 Outputs
- 246249af3f2492890caec87886d4817979478bffdd5ae62c0989d0241297c269:0
- 246249af3f2492890caec87886d4817979478bffdd5ae62c0989d0241297c269:1
value 2140259117
address 1BReXGDrjWCVLfPvNprWJqDPWvpdUtEnbd
value 149000000
address 16b6GxRuQqfKwPpXviTfR3fu3HiPLtZnBW